According to the developers of the upcoming next-gen Ghostbusters game, because it is a multi-platform game being released on the XBox 360 and PS3, the game is being limited. As it turns out, the XBox 360 is not as powerful as we all thought. Consider the quote from the article below:
Sony and Microsoft fanboys could sit and debate the merits of their favorite console all day. They often do, check some of our forum threads for proof. The fact of the matter is however that the PS3 is in many ways superior. It has a higher number of processors and despite what MS/Halo fans want to believe, developers everywhere agree that Sony’s console is more capable. Joining the ranks of game creators feeling slightly hampered by trying to make a game that is easily fitted into both consoles is Terminal Reality, the studio behind the upcoming Ghostbusters game. President Mark Randel said that a PS3 exclusive version of the game would be able to take advantage of the additional processing power to make a more impressive game both technically and visually. The PS3 would be able to keep track of double the number of objects on screen at a time that the Xbox 360 can handle.
